FloodMapp Gains Visibility With Queensland Flood-Alert Deployment and Media Coverage

According to a recent LinkedIn post from FloodMapp, the company’s work on flood resilience has been featured in The Sydney Morning Herald and is linked to support from the NRMA Insurance Help Fund. The post highlights collaboration with local councils in Queensland to make flood conditions more visible via live road hazard and closure alerts integrated into Waze and Google Maps.

The post suggests these real-time alerts are already being used to inform drivers about changing conditions, potentially improving public safety and reducing risk during flood events. For investors, this visibility in a major media outlet and alignment with insurance-backed resilience initiatives may signal growing validation of FloodMapp’s technology and could support future adoption by governments, insurers, and transport stakeholders.

As shared in the post, FloodMapp positions itself within a cohort of Australian innovators focused on climate resilience and disaster response, particularly around increasingly complex weather events. This positioning may enhance the company’s competitive standing in GIS-based flood intelligence, potentially expanding its addressable market in infrastructure planning, emergency management, and insurance risk mitigation.
